  14. Jacking rails, yes or no?

    Just giving you a heads up: my brother got these for his Shelby but even with the low profile jack he was using, the puck still stood too high to get under the pinchweld section. If you have an even lower-profile jack than he did it might work - but that was the issue we ran into with his car.

  17. Clicking from driver's rear wheel when cornering

    Just wanted to circle back on this: It worked. Removed the wheel, cleaned the interior of the wheel (where it meets the hub), cleaned the hub lip and put the wheel back on torquing the lug nuts to 150 ft-lbs. I don't know how or why this worked, but it did - no more clicking. Thanks to all...
  18. Backfire on cold start?

    Possible leaking injector adding fuel to a cylinder causing the backfire. Wouldn't necessarily notice it on a warm start since the car had been running and fuel hadn't had time to pool in the cylinder...and otherwise would drive relatively fine. Just a guess on my end, though...
